KE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2020 in Review

121 of the 4,970 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Kimball Electronics (KE) for Q3 2020, worth a combined $176M — down 15% from $207M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 10 funds closed out of KE and 5 opened new positions — a net loss of 5 holders — while 44 trimmed existing stakes and 44 added.

The largest buyer was Royce & Associates, adding an estimated $3.58M. The largest seller was Essex Investment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$1.57M sold.
